Abstract
Same as NNC: 8960. This is the autograph letter signed. Suggests that he come to New York on his way to the Oneida Indians. This will make it possible for Belknap to confer with State officials who have gone to visit the Oneidas, and horses and equipment may be purchased at New York. Jay will give him letters of introduction to men in Albany, Schenectady and Whitetown.
